P0264: Cylinder 2 Injector Circuit Low

The engine computer saw the cylinder 2 fuel injector control circuit read low — usually a wire shorted to ground or a shorted injector coil. Cylinder 2 typically misfires, so diagnose it before the catalytic converter is damaged.

What does P0264 mean?

Fuel injectors are switched on the ground side. Battery voltage sits on one terminal of the injector while the engine control module (ECM) pulls the other terminal to ground for a precise number of milliseconds to open it. Between pulses that control wire should read near battery voltage, because it is not connected to anything conductive.

P0264 sets when the ECM sees the cylinder 2 control circuit reading low when it should be sitting high. That normally means the circuit is grounded when it should be floating — a control wire that has chafed through to the engine block or body, an injector with a shorted coil winding, or corrosion and moisture bridging pins inside the connector. Some manufacturers set the same code when measured circuit current is out of range low.

The code names cylinder 2 specifically, so diagnosis is targeted, but you need the correct cylinder-numbering diagram for your engine. On an inline engine, cylinder 2 is the second from the front. On a V engine, cylinder 2 may be the front cylinder of the opposite bank on some manufacturers and the second cylinder of Bank 1 on others — do not guess. Expect a cylinder 2 misfire (often a companion P0302) along with rough running and reduced power, and be aware that a sustained misfire can overheat and destroy the catalytic converter.

Common causes

  • Cylinder 2 injector control wire chafed and shorted to ground
  • Shorted coil winding inside the cylinder 2 injector
  • Corrosion or moisture bridging terminals in the cylinder 2 injector connector
  • Harness damage from heat near the exhaust manifold
  • Pinched wire under an intake manifold or valve cover after recent service
  • Rarely, a failed cylinder 2 injector driver inside the ECM/PCM

Symptoms

  • Check engine light on, sometimes flashing under load
  • Rough idle and engine shake
  • Cylinder 2 misfire, commonly with a companion P0302
  • Reduced power and hesitation on acceleration
  • Increased fuel consumption or a raw fuel smell
  • Hard starting in some cases

Diagnostic steps

  1. 1.Confirm P0264 and record companion codes — a cylinder 2 misfire (P0302) or the paired high-circuit code P0265 changes the diagnostic path.
  2. 2.Look up the cylinder-numbering diagram for your specific engine and locate cylinder 2 before touching anything.
  3. 3.Inspect the cylinder 2 injector connector and pigtail for corrosion, melted insulation, and backed-out pins.
  4. 4.Disconnect the injector and measure its coil resistance with the key off. Compare to specification and to the other injectors — a reading well below spec indicates a shorted coil.
  5. 5.With the injector and the ECM connector both unplugged, check the control wire for continuity to ground. Any continuity confirms a short in the harness.
  6. 6.Wiggle-test the harness from the injector back toward the firewall, focusing on chafe points near the exhaust manifold, manifold studs, and harness clips.
  7. 7.Once the wiring checks out, use a noid light or a scan tool injector test to confirm the ECM is pulsing the circuit normally; no correct pulse with good wiring points at the ECM driver.

Repair cost

$50$1,500

Repairing a chafed wire or corroded connector is often $75-$250. A single fuel injector runs $60-$400 in parts plus 0.5-3 hours of labor depending on accessibility. A failed ECM injector driver is uncommon and runs $500-$1,500 with programming. Diagnosis alone is typically $75-$150.

Frequently asked questions

What is the difference between P0202 and P0264?

Both point at the cylinder 2 injector circuit but describe different electrical faults. P0202 is an open circuit — the path is broken. P0264 is a low reading, which usually means the circuit is shorted to ground or the injector coil is internally shorted. The tests overlap, but with P0264 you are hunting a short rather than a break.

How do I know which cylinder is number 2?

On an inline engine it is the second cylinder from the front, next to cylinder 1. On a V engine it varies by manufacturer — some number across the banks so cylinder 2 is on the opposite side from cylinder 1, and others number down one bank first. Look up the firing-order and cylinder-numbering diagram for your exact engine before replacing an injector.

Is it the injector or the wiring?

The resistance test tells you quickly. Unplug the cylinder 2 injector and measure the coil against specification and against the other injectors. A reading far below spec condemns the injector. If it measures correctly, check the control wire for continuity to ground with everything disconnected, which finds a chafed harness.

Can I keep driving with P0264?

It is best not to. A misfiring cylinder 2 sends raw air and unburned fuel into the exhaust, which can overheat the catalytic converter — a repair that costs far more than the injector. Drive gently and directly to a shop, and stop driving entirely if the check engine light is flashing.
